要实现在Angular中下载文件而不是解析组件,可以使用以下解决方案:创建一个服务来处理文件下载的逻辑。在该服务中,可以使用HttpClient来发送HTTP请...
在Angular中,当我们在应用程序中使用路由时,可能会遇到路由页面始终显示相同的app.component.html页面的问题。这可能是由于路由路径的定义或组...
在Angular中,可以为相同路径的不同路由配置不同的守卫。以下是一个包含代码示例的解决方法:首先,在路由定义中,为每个需要不同守卫的路由配置不同的data属性...
在Angular路由中,如果尝试加载js扩展名的文件时出现404错误,这可能是由于IIS配置的问题导致的。解决这个问题的步骤如下:打开IIS管理器并找到您的应用...
问题描述:当使用Angular的路由功能时,无法通过POSTMAN等工具直接访问路由。解决方法:配置后端服务器在后端服务器上,需要配置允许跨域访问。因为Angu...
确保在路由定义中正确指定了HTML视图路径。例如,如果视图文件位于app/views/home.html,并且路由命名为“home”,则可以在路由定义中指定视图...
首先,检查你的路由模块是否正确配置。确保每一条路由都有对应的组件。例如:const routes: Routes = [{ path: '', componen...
如果Angular路由无法访问,可能有以下几个解决方法:确认路由配置是否正确:检查app-routing.module.ts文件中的路由配置是否正确。确保所有路...
要解决Angular路由无法从基本路径重定向的问题,您可以尝试以下解决方法。使用重定向路由:在您的路由配置中,您可以添加一个重定向路由,以便将基本路径重定向到您...
要解决Angular路由问题中新页面显示在旧页面下方的问题,您可以尝试以下解决方法:使用router-outlet元素:确保在您的根组件(通常是app.comp...
在Angular中,如果路由未传递参数值,可以使用以下解决方法:使用可选参数:在路由配置中,将参数定义为可选参数,并为其提供一个默认值。例如:{ path: ...
要解决Angular路由URL问题,可以尝试以下方法:使用HashLocationStrategy:在app.module.ts文件中,导入HashLocati...
在Angular中,可以使用Router服务来更新URL。首先,在Angular应用程序中导入Router模块:import { Router } from '...
要在Angular中添加随机滚动条,你可以使用第三方库来实现。这里以使用ngx-perfect-scrollbar库为例。首先,安装ngx-perfect-sc...
在Angular中,路由的顺序是非常重要的,因为路由的匹配是按照先后顺序进行的。如果路由的顺序安排不当,可能会导致某些路由无法正常匹配或者被错误地匹配到其他路由...
问题描述:当使用Angular的路由功能进行页面跳转时,URL地址会发生变化,但是页面内容并没有刷新。解决方法:使用Router的navigate方法进行页面跳...
在Angular中,可以使用路由守卫来控制访问某些路由时的权限验证或重定向。如果你想要在路由守卫中重定向到应用组件,可以使用Router的navigate方法来...
确保每个路由守卫的优先级(canActivate,canActivateChild,canDeactivate,canLoad等)都正确设置,以便它们能够顺利协...
可能是因为路由守卫中间件的触发条件未被满足,即返回到它时返回值为 false。为了确保正确的触发条件,可以在路由守卫方法中使用异步代码。以下是一段示例代码:ca...
问题描述:当使用路由守卫来防止未授权的访问时,我们经常遇到在订阅内部无法解决的问题。这可能是由于订阅在路由守卫之前解析,因此路由守卫无法获取所需的数据。解决方案...